Father’s Day pressie was a trip to 14 Henrietta Street and then stoneybatter festival. Brilliant museum - telling the story of the city through a single house, from Georgian Dublin to 20th century slum tenements.

The council acquired this site (and the whole block) under the 1966 Fenian Street CPO and the buildings were demolished. I think the current building on the site is from early 2000s.
